An easter egger is a bird that has ameraucana and/or araucana parentage and usually has some of the parent traits, like blue/green eggs, pea combs, muffs or tuffs, etc. Some people also consider Ameraucanas and Araucanas that do not meet the Standard EEs, even though they are "purebred".

The beards can sometimes dissappear when the chicks are growing their new feathers, esp if both of their parents don't have beards. You can see it in the chick picture and you can just barely see it in the picture with her head down.
